Assertion `!table->file || table->file->inited == handler::NONE' failed. in sql/sql_base.cc:1480 | abort (sig=6) in close_thread_table

Bug #1385126 reported by Roel Van de Paar
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Percona Server moved to https://jira.percona.com/projects/PS
Status tracked in 5.7
5.1
Won't Fix
Undecided
Unassigned
5.5
New
Undecided
Unassigned
5.6
New
Undecided
Unassigned
5.7
New
Undecided
Unassigned

Bug Description

2014-10-20 07:07:43 28666 [Warning] Could not remove temporary table: '/dev/shm/629181/11962/tmp/#sql6ffa_4_6', error: 0
mysqld: /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_base.cc:1480: void close_thread_table(THD*, TABLE**): Assertion `!table->file || table->file->inited == handler::NONE' failed.
20:07:43 UTC - mysqld got signal 6 ;
[...]
Query (7f63dc004e90): SET GLOBAL query_cache_type=OFF
Connection ID (thread ID): 4
Status: NOT_KILLED

(gdb) bt
#0 0x00007f64489f6771 in pthread_kill () from /lib64/libpthread.so.0
#1 0x0000000000ab7586 in my_write_core (sig=6)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/mysys/stacktrace.c:422
#2 0x000000000072f9ff in handle_fatal_signal (sig=6)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/signal_handler.cc:236
#3 <signal handler called>
#4 0x00007f64475fa5c9 in raise () from /lib64/libc.so.6
#5 0x00007f64475fbcd8 in abort () from /lib64/libc.so.6
#6 0x00007f64475f3536 in __assert_fail_base () from /lib64/libc.so.6
#7 0x00007f64475f35e2 in __assert_fail () from /lib64/libc.so.6
#8 0x000000000076d91e in close_thread_table (thd=0x31704e0, table_ptr=0x7f63e0152d68)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_base.cc:1480
#9 0x00000000007bc403 in mysql_ha_close_table (thd=0x31704e0, tables=0x7f63e0152cc0)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_handler.cc:137
#10 0x00000000007be9f0 in mysql_ha_flush (thd=0x31704e0)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_handler.cc:985
#11 0x0000000000774586 in open_tables (thd=0x31704e0, start=0x7f64403f3a90, counter=0x7f64403f3ad4, flags=0, prelocking_strategy=0x7f64403f3b10)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_base.cc:5137
#12 0x000000000077577d in open_and_lock_tables (thd=0x31704e0, tables=0x0, derived=true, flags=0, prelocking_strategy=0x7f64403f3b10)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_base.cc:5860
#13 0x000000000076751d in open_and_lock_tables (thd=0x31704e0, tables=0x0, derived=true, flags=0)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_base.h:477
#14 0x00000000007e608a in mysql_execute_command (thd=0x31704e0)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_parse.cc:4120
#15 0x00000000007ed193 in mysql_parse (thd=0x31704e0, rawbuf=0x7f63dc004e90 "SET GLOBAL query_cache_type=OFF", length=31, parser_state=0x7f64403f4d50)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_parse.cc:6773
#16 0x00000000007df5fc in dispatch_command (command=COM_QUERY, thd=0x31704e0, packet=0x39748d1 "SET GLOBAL query_cache_type=OFF;", packet_length=32)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_parse.cc:1432
#17 0x00000000007de528 in do_command (thd=0x31704e0)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/sql_parse.cc:1049
#18 0x00000000008c2c30 in threadpool_process_request (thd=0x31704e0)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/threadpool_common.cc:311
#19 0x00000000008c5572 in handle_event (connection=0x390e470)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/threadpool_unix.cc:1553
#20 0x00000000008c57a2 in worker_main (param=0x1898400 <all_groups+2048>)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/sql/threadpool_unix.cc:1606
#21 0x0000000000dc5bac in pfs_spawn_thread (arg=0x38fcd00) at /mnt/workspace/percona-server-5.6-binaries-debug-yassl/label_exp/centos6-64/percona-server-5.6.21-69.0/storage/perfschema/pfs.cc:1860
#22 0x00007f64489f1df3 in start_thread () from /lib64/libpthread.so.0
#23 0x00007f64476bb01d in clone () from /lib64/libc.so.6

Tags: qa
Revision history for this message
Roel Van de Paar (roel11) wrote :
Revision history for this message
Shahriyar Rzayev (rzayev-sehriyar) wrote :

Percona now uses JIRA for bug reports so this bug report is migrated to: https://jira.percona.com/browse/PS-3223

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.